| dc.description.abstract | Thanks to advances in controlling graft failure and graft-versus-host disease (GVHD), haploidentical stem cell transplantation from a related mismatched donor (Haplo-SCT) is possible in adult patients with severe aplastic anemia (SAA). However, because of concerns about morbidity and mortality, Haplo-SCT has been used as salvage treatment after the failure of immunosuppressive therapy. In this study, we aimed to evaluate the feasibility of Haplo-SCT for adult patients with SAA in both the upfront and salvage settings. We analyzed 68 consecutive patients who underwent Haplo-SCT between October 2014 and January 2023. Thirty-six (52.9%) patients received salvage Haplo-SCT, and 32 (47.1%) patients underwent upfront Haplo-SCT. All patients received a conditioning regimen of 600 cGy fractionated TBI (200 cGy, 3 times) and fludarabine (30 mg/m2/day) for 5 days. GVHD prophylaxis consisted of antithymocyte globulin (2.5 mg/kg/day for 2 days), tacrolimus, and methotrexate. All patients received peripheral blood as a stem cell source. Outcomes between upfront and salvage Haplo-SCT groups were compared with Log-rank test or Gray's test. Cox proportional hazard model was used to assess factors affecting the GVHD-free failure-free survival (GFFS). The mean age was 37.1 ± 13.0 yr, and 30 (44.1%) patients had very SAA at transplantation. The haploidentical donors were parents (n = 18), siblings (n = 30), offspring (n = 17), and others (n = 3). All patients achieved primary engraftment. The cumulative incidence of acute GVHD (grade ≥II) and chronic GVHD (≥moderate) was 26.5% at 100 days and 9.3% at 4 yr, respectively, and it did not differ between upfront and salvage Haplo-SCT (31.2% versus 22.2%; P = .50, 13.0% versus 5.9%; P = .266). During a median follow-up of 54 mo, the 4-yr overall survival (OS) and failure-free survival were 93.9% and 92.4%, respectively. Four-year OS after upfront and salvage Haplo-SCT was 93.8% and 94.2%, respectively (P = .874). Four-year GFFS was 78.9%, and it did not differ significantly between upfront and salvage Haplo-SCT (71.3% versus 85.8%, P = .143). Furthermore, after adjusting for potential factors affecting GFFS (patient age and comorbidity index), no difference in GFFS was shown between upfront and salvage Haplo-SCT. Our results suggest that Haplo-SCT can be an effective option in both upfront and salvage settings when fully matched donors are not available. | - |
